§ 30-28-7. Soldiers’ and sailors’ monument in Providence.
The soldiers’ and sailors’ monument in the city of Providence shall be in the sole custody and charge of the city of Providence, which shall keep the monument in good order and shall at all times provide a suitable location for it.
History of Section.
G.L. 1896, ch. 27, § 6; G.L. 1909, ch. 36, § 5; G.L. 1923, ch. 34, § 5; P.L. 1926, ch. 756, § 1; G.L. 1938, ch. 656, § 1; G.L. 1956, § 30-28-7.
